Francesca Thyssen Bornemisza
Activist, philanthropist, and patron of the arts, Francesca Thyssen-Bornemisza has led Thyssen-Bornemisza Art contemporary (tBA 21) since 2002, a nonprofit foundation committed to commissioning and producing multidisciplinary art projects that defy traditional categorisation and confront issues of social justice, including large-scale installations, sound compositions, endurance performances and contemporary architecture. The tBA 21 collection includes major works and commissions by international artists. In 2011, as an outgrowth of her work with tBA 21 and her commitment to the environment and protecting our oceans, she co-founded tBA 21–Academy with Director Markus Reymann. Francesca Thyssen-Bornemisza has received numerous honors, including the Simmons Award for philanthropic Excellence in 2015, the Merit Award in gold of the province of Vienna for her cultural engagement.
